Here’s where it gets real: The technical differences in detail

Escalade

Costs and Efficiency:

Looking at overall running costs, both models reveal some interesting differences in everyday economy.

GMC Yukon is clearly cheaper – starting at 67,200 $ , while the Cadillac Escalade costs 88,100 $ . That’s a price difference of around 20,900 $.

When it comes to city fuel economy, the GMC Yukon performs very slightly better – achieving 15 mpg, compared to 14 mpg for the Cadillac Escalade. That’s a difference of about 1 mpg.

Yukon

Engine and Performance:

Power, torque and acceleration say a lot about how a car feels on the road. This is where you see which model delivers more driving dynamics.

When it comes to engine power, the Cadillac Escalade offers clearly more power – delivering 682 HP compared to 420 HP. That’s roughly 262 HP more horsepower.

There’s also a difference in torque: the Cadillac Escalade delivers visibly more torque with 653 lb-ft compared to 460 lb-ft. That’s about 193 lb-ft more.

Space and Everyday Use:

Beyond pure performance, interior space and usability matter most in daily life. This is where you see which car is more practical and versatile.

Seats: GMC Yukon offers more seats – 8 vs 7.
